PS: if you're in the market for cheap then keep your eye on the free papers. There are hundreds of big 60s/70s V8-mobiles around the west coast from when the US nuclear subs were based here. 10s of thousands of navy guys away from home got their favourite cars shipped over. If you drive out Dunoon and beyond you can usually see a few still kicking around - SERIOUSLY !!!!
